Penultimate Lets You Write With Your Hand On iPad

Share

Did you know that you can use your iPad for handwritten notes? One app that helps you with that activity is Penultimate. It comes with three different pens (which are surprisingly realistic) that let you write in several sizes and colors. You can also write on different paper (plain, lined, or graph paper), and [...]
